476.0. "Shared Library(UNIX) Error" by TROOA::QIAN () Wed Jun 04 1997 23:04

    	From time to time(not always), we get the following error message when
    we use a user-defined method to call a shared library in UNIX server. The 
    error message is:
    
    	"It's not possible to start ""/usr/op/servers/ourlib.so".TRACE(INOUT
    String[131],INOUT Integer,INOUT String[41])". Error -4
    
    	Any suggestions and comments will be welcome.
    
    Cecilia

    Cecilia,
    
    Shared libraries on the server are started by DCS processes, which are
    handled by the TDF, it could be the case that the TDF does not have
    enough DCS processes configured!
    
    Every connected client will have occupy 1 DCS process when executing a
    shared library call.
    
    Han
